What is preferred for class methods?

class foo
{
 static public function bar(){}

 public static function wibble(){}
}

??

All methods are valid, but are some more valid than others? :p

Checking ZF:

[colin@jimmy Zend (working)]$ cgrep "public static function" . |wc -l
755
[colin@jimmy Zend (working)]$ cgrep "static public function" . |wc -l
60

It's clear which is preferred there, but still not absolutely consistent
(I didn't bother checking differently scoped methods).


I personally prefer scope first then "static", but others may have valid
reasons/arguments for preferring the other way.
